楊少棟 邸建輝 陳紅波 周建剛 穆文浩
(1.石家莊華燕交通科技有限公司 河北省石家莊市 050000 2.道路交通安全重點實驗室 江蘇省無錫市 214151)
隨著國家的發展,道路交通也進行著快速的發展,道路交通事故也在不斷地攀升,尤其是“兩客一危”車輛的長時間疲勞駕駛、超速駕駛、不按規定路線行駛等促成交通事故的主要誘因。汽車行駛記錄儀是對車輛的行駛路線、駕駛速度、駕駛時間、行駛里程以及有關車輛行駛的其他信息進行記錄、存儲并實現數據傳輸的記錄裝置。使用汽車行駛記錄儀,對遏制長時間疲勞駕駛、車輛超速、不按規定路線行駛等交通違法行為十分有效,約束駕駛人的不良行為習慣、保障車輛安全行駛、輔助交通事故成因的分析具有重要作用。
但目前在汽車記錄儀實際使用時,其上級部門往往不能準確及時的獲取長時間疲勞駕駛、超速駕駛、不按規定路線行駛等信息,這樣也不能有效的約束這些不良駕駛行為。因此需要研發無線采集器,用來快速地獲取記錄儀中的超時超速等信息。研究檢驗查驗終端通過無線跟連接無線采集器的汽車行駛記錄儀通信并獲取其信息進行判定,將判定結果上傳至數據分析平臺。過收集、匯總、分析全國行駛記錄儀的檢驗查驗記錄,可為全國機動車行駛記錄儀檢驗查驗業務的決策制定提供數據支撐。
行駛記錄儀的檢驗查驗工作,應本著快速、高效的原則,依據國家標準《汽車行駛記錄儀》(GB/T 19056-2012),對數據進行規范性、有效性的驗證,確保設備工作正常。
(1)將無線采集器通過USB 接口連接到行駛記錄儀上,采集行駛記錄儀中的超時駕駛、行駛超速、事故疑點等數據信息,通過無線采集器傳送給檢驗查驗終端;
(2)終端接收到行駛記錄儀的各種數據后,進行數據的有效性、規范性等的判定,判定完畢后將原始數據和判定結果傳輸到數據分析平臺;
(3)數據分析平臺收集到不同品牌、不同車輛行駛記錄儀的數據,進行匯總及綜合分析,為全國機動車行駛記錄儀檢驗查驗業務的決策制定提供數據支撐,同時后期還可進行拓展應用,為其它行業業務提供基礎數據支持。
本方案的總體功能如圖1所示。
無線采集器主要實現記錄儀數據的采集、數據存儲和無線通信功能。無線采集器包括:MCU 控制電路、電源電路、數據存儲電路、無線通信模塊接口、USB 電路等,硬件組成如圖2所示。
無線采集器采用的MCU 控制單元為STM32F103ZET6,它是一種嵌入式微控制器的集成電路,它是由ST 公司研發的STM32F1系列的芯片,此芯片是基于ARM 的Cortex-M3 核心的32 位控制器,Cortex-M3 是基于ARMV-7 體系結構的處理器,它具有超低功耗、超短延時中斷、超低成本等優點,適用于微控制系統、汽車控制系統、工業控制系統等。

圖1:總體方案

圖2:無線采集器硬件組成
其特點如下所述:
(1)芯片內部FLASH 為512KB,并且支持在線編程,芯片內部隨機存儲器為64KB;
(2)工作頻率可達72MHz,數據指令分別走不同層級的流水線,確保CPU 的運行速度能達到最大化;
(3)芯片內部具有兩個RC 晶振,既能支持片外高速晶振(8MHz),也能支持片外低速晶振(32KHz),其中片外低速晶振(32KHz)用于CPU 的實時時鐘,且帶后備電源引腳,用于掉電后的時鐘行走;
(4)具有42 個16 位的后備寄存器,用作外置的電池可實現掉電數據不丟失的功能;

圖3:檢驗查驗系統功能框圖

圖4:數據分析平臺功能框圖
(5)外部接口非常豐富多達80 個IO(大部分兼容5V/3.3V 邏輯);
此芯片接口資源非常豐富、外設配置十分齊全,很適合做主控板的控制核心芯片。
本設計采用的USR-C322 是有人WiFi 模塊C32 系列的一款高性能無線模塊。此模塊是設計的一款超低功耗802.11 b/g/n 模塊。通過這個模塊能將設備連接到WiFi 網絡上,就能實現物聯網的交互。
此模塊上集成了MAC 地址、基頻芯片、射頻收發處理單元、以及功率放大處理器。采用著名TI 公司的CC3200 系列芯片,其采用工業級ARM 的Cortex-M4 內核,運行頻率高達 80MHz。內部采用超低功耗的運行機制,支持WiFi、TCP/IP 協議,開發者僅需簡單配置,便可實現通過UART 設備的聯網功能。尺寸較小,易于焊裝在客戶產品的硬件單板電路上。且模塊可選擇內置或外置天線的應用,非常方便我們使用。
檢驗查驗系統是運行在平板電腦或手機上的一套終端軟件,主要是對無線采集器發送過來的數據,根據《汽車行駛記錄儀》(GB/T 19056-2012)數據協議的要求自動解讀分析后,對數據進行完整性、規范性、有效性的檢驗及判定。將判定結果和原始數據一同上傳至分析平臺。檢驗查驗系統的功能如圖3所示。
查驗檢驗終端軟件是專為規范汽車行駛記錄裝置的管理和使用,為上級數據分析平臺提供數據支持為目的而設計研發的終端軟件。實現功能如下:
(1)終端通過WIFI 方式,OTG 方式等兩種方式與USB 設備通訊獲取數據。
(2)依照現行標準對數據進行解析分析,查驗數據的有效性,規范性,準確性。
1.規范性查驗方式:參考GB/T 19056-2012《汽車行駛記錄儀》規范性附錄:USB(通用串行總線)數 據存儲格式以及駕駛人身份識別IC 卡數據存儲格式。①文件命名規范:寫入USB 設備的文件命名格式為“DXXXXXX_XXXX_XXXXXXXX.VDR”,共分5 段,分析5 段數據解析結果是否規范。②數據存儲約定:分析USB 數據存儲以及IC 卡數據是否符合存儲約定,數據是否規范。③存儲格式:分析USB 數據存儲以及IC 卡數據存儲格式是否規范。
2.有效性、準確性查驗方式:①數據記錄是否完整齊全。②位置信息的連續數據記錄在有效范圍的百分比。
(3)將分析數據,結果數據和原始文件上傳至上級數據分析平臺,為其進一步統計分析提供數據支持。
通過檢驗查驗終端收集全國行駛記錄儀的檢驗查驗記錄,匯總、分析行駛記錄儀的使用情況及狀態,可為全國機動車行駛記錄儀檢驗查驗業務的決策制定提供數據支撐,同時后期還可進行拓展應用,為其它行業業務提供基礎數據支持。
數據分析平臺的功能如圖4所示。
數據分析系統平臺是專為規范汽車行駛記錄裝置的管理和使用,加強對汽車行駛記錄裝置的實際使用情況的監督監控,更進一步保障道路交通安全而設計研發的信息化大數據平臺。實現功能如下:
(1)對外開放上傳接口,接收查驗終端上傳的數據文件。
(2)平臺對全部數據文件進行分析、匯總、統計。
(3)為決策制定和其他應用提供數據支撐。
(4)平臺同時支持其他輔助功能,包括:組織機構、權限管理、日志管理、安全規則、系統管理。
本文設計了一款符合目前物聯網技術行駛記錄儀的檢驗查驗系統,市面上在用的汽車行駛記錄儀,不能有效檢驗查驗的痛點問題迎刃而解,對機動車預防交通事故、及時遏止交通違法行為有很大幫助。可為全國機動車行駛記錄儀檢驗查驗業務的法規制定提供數據支撐,同時后期還可進行拓展應用,為其它行業業務提供基礎數據支持。